As a Welder, you will: Repair Work: Dismantle, cut, and repair
broken metal components and machinery. Repair, paint, fabricate,
and correct deficiencies on municipal trailers and trucks. Parts
Management: Order, pick up, and track parts needed for repairs and
projects. Fabrication: Fabricate steel components for containers,
trailers, hoppers, and other equipment. Quality Control: Inspect
welds for accuracy, strength, and compliance with safety standards.
Workspace Organization: Maintain a clean, safe, and organized work
area. Equipment Maintenance: Set up, operate, and perform routine
maintenance on welding machines, cutting torches, and power tools.
Safety Compliance: Follow all safety protocols, including wearing
protective gear (masks, gloves, shields), and adhere to OSHA and
company-specific health and safety regulations. Independence and
Initiative: Take ownership of tasks, work independently, and
complete assignments efficiently. Other Duties: Perform other
welding-related tasks as assigned. What qualifications are we
looking for? Minimum of 2 years of welding experience in a similar
environment Hands-on experience with MIG welding, torches, plasma
cutters, and fabrication machines Experience repairing and
maintaining used equipment Aluminum welding experience is a plus
Mechanical experience is a plus Works well under limited
supervision and can take initiative Possess your own welding tools,
including a welding helmet Valid driver’s license and reliable
transportation Proficient in using hand tools, power tools, and
measuring devices Physical Requirements: Ability to frequently
kneel, bend, squat, push, pull, and reach Must be able to lift and
move up to 50 lbs. without assistance Must be able to get into and
out of various vehicles without assistance Must pass a DOT physical
including drug screening Comfortable working in small or tight
